Is there a direct bus between Mandaluyong and Western Bicutan?

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Dr Jose P. Rizal Extension, Makati City, Manila and arriving at Carlos P. Garcia Ave, Taguig City, Manila.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 41 min.

Is there a direct train between Mandaluyong and Western Bicutan?

Yes, there is a direct train departing from Pasay Road and arriving at FTI Complex.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 15 min.

How far is it from Mandaluyong to Western Bicutan?

The distance between Mandaluyong and Western Bicutan is 6 km. The road distance is 12.1 km.
